My daughter could use your prayers

I know I don't post much but my 10 yr old could use a few prayers. We took her to the ER on Wed. She has always been healthy. She said she could not see that anything was black like when she sleeps. She did not know who anyone was. She knew voices but could not talk. All she wanted to do was sleep. She could barley walk without assistance. When we got to the ER she said where are we whay are we here. They checked us in and they did her vitals and had us wait in the waiting room. Only about 10 minutes. She wass crying the whole time saying she did not know where she was and why she was here. They got us in a room and the Dr came in and started to check her over and it seemed like she was coming back. She said she only remembers getting on the bed in the room at the ER. so she basically lost 2 hours that she don't remember anything. Now at the ER he did nothing but check her eyes and reflexes and make her walk. No blood tests or anything. She went and seen her Dr the next day and he did a blood and urine test we have to wait for the results. She also has an appt with the neuroligist on July 31. But now we just wait and wonder. Thanks to all who pray for her and read this.

UPDATE: Well we got her blood work back and it all came back normal. That is good so now we wait. Thanks again everyone.

Have her checked for seizures when you get to the neurologist. Most people think of seizures as falling on the floor and the body jerking. What you described could have been one.

My dh has seizures after having viral encephilitis. Sometimes his right hand shakes and nothing else. It does not go away unless he takes meds. Once in the hospital, they let him go for 3 hours. Sometimes he just passes out. He will come out of it but if I tap him on the face he will come out sooner. If he stays out long, he becomes disoriented. He also gets something called Todd's paraylsis.
It is on his right side. He can lose use of his leg, arm, and speech all at once or individually. He has to take meds to correct it or wait 24 hours. Also he stares at times. All of these are types of seizures that most people do not know about. Many times people will not remember what happened to them. So have it checked even though she is feeling well now.
